Do you love crafting sophisticated solutions to highly complex challenges? Do you intrinsically see the importance in every detail? As part of our Silicon Technologies group, you will help design and manufacture our next-generation, high-performance, RF devices. Joining this group means you’ll be responsible for crafting and building the technology that operates Apple’s devices. The people who work here have reinvented and defined entire industries with the Mac, iPhone, iPad, Apple TV, Apple Watch, AirPod, HomePod and a multitude of groundbreaking Accessories. The same passion for innovation that goes into our products also applies to our practices — strengthening our dedication to leave the world better than we found it. You should join us to help deliver the next amazing Apple product! In this role, your responsibilities will involve Product Characterization on different setups and driving towards the resolution of issues & findings in a cross functional team in order to ensure readiness for mass production.

Description

This role involves driving and coordinating diverse New Product Introduction (NPI) activities for silicon analog/RF products to ensure compliance to specs, enough design and process margin to ramp the product into high-volume manufacturing with optimal yields, and deployment of a sound test strategy that balances test coverage, quality and cost. A Product Engineer in this position gets involved in pre-silicon stages to review product definition and specs and ensure best practices for "Design for Manufacturability” are followed that will allow the device to be commercially viable; then collaborates with Design, Systems, Process and Test Engineers to define characterization and test-coverage plans to evaluate the device performance under all corner conditions required by the product objective spec. The Product Engineer then takes, aggregates and analyzes silicon data from different sources (screen, characterization, DOEs, quals, etc.) to evaluate device performance vs. spec and drives changes needed on the test-solution, design, system-level operation, spec definition or foundry process to address any gaps found. Finally, they will own the definition of the Mass-Production Final Test coverage and screen limits with proper guard-bands for PVT variations and aging effects to ensure quality material for the target lifetime of the end-product.
